Severe Fighting

-PreBB Assn-

SPANISH WARFARE Incendiary Bombs C&vse Many Fires AIR-RAID FATALITIES

(By Telegraph-

--Copyright. )

(Received 26, 10.30 a.m.) LONDON, July 25. The Spanish insurgents reported last evening the tecaptttre of Bumete, after severe fighting, but Madrid today declafed that oeeupation was only partial, and the insurgents have since been driven out, with heavy losses. Many fires are raging over a wide area, due to incendiary bombs. A message from Barceloua states that a rebel air taid killed 65 persons and wounded 150. Continuing their drive westward the Government claims that its troops have entered Navalagamella. Government planes. contintie to boxnb' a nilmber of towns, * aero^Umes and railway station* being the main objectives, It is clainied that twelve aero.planes were destroyed at aerodromes. The police announce that a search carried out in a big bahk ili Madrid, where the possessions of persons 9uspected of pro-Fr&nco activity stored their securities, jewels valued at £300,000 were seized. A Salamanca message states that General Franco decreed July 25 as a day of national homage to his soldiers. Every person was morally obliged to visit hospitals and honour the wounded, also to deposit ■ a gif t in publie boxes. Every soldier should be sent a letter by his family and friends.
